Wie moderne Systeme Ausfallsicherheit gewährleisten #3

In der heutigen digitalisierten Welt sind zuverlässige und stabile Systeme unerlässlich. Ob im Finanzsektor, Gesundheitswesen oder bei Online-Diensten – die Verfügbarkeit von Systemen beeinflusst direkt die Kundenzufriedenheit und den wirtschaftlichen Erfolg. Doch was bedeutet eigentlich Ausfallsicherheit, und warum ist sie so entscheidend für moderne Anwendungen?

Inhaltsverzeichnis

Einleitung: Die Bedeutung von Ausfallsicherheit in der heutigen digitalen Welt

In einer Zeit, in der Unternehmen rund um die Uhr Dienste anbieten und Kunden weltweit auf schnelle Reaktionszeiten angewiesen sind, gewinnt die Ausfallsicherheit zunehmend an Bedeutung. Ausfallsicherheit bezeichnet die Fähigkeit eines Systems, auch bei Fehlern oder Störungen kontinuierlich funktionsfähig zu bleiben. Dies ist vor allem in Branchen wie Banking, Gesundheitswesen oder E-Commerce entscheidend, wo Ausfallzeiten nicht nur finanzielle Verluste, sondern auch Vertrauensverlust bedeuten können.

Herausforderungen bei der Gewährleistung der Systemverfügbarkeit ergeben sich durch komplexe Infrastruktur, steigende Anforderungen an die Datenintegrität und zunehmende Bedrohungen durch Cyberangriffe. Die steigende Abhängigkeit von digitalen Plattformen macht es notwendig, technische und organisatorische Maßnahmen zu implementieren, die eine hohe Verfügbarkeit sicherstellen.

Grundprinzipien der Ausfallsicherheit

Redundanz: Mehrfache Komponenten zur Fehlervermeidung

Redundanz bedeutet, kritische Komponenten in mehrfacher Ausführung vorzuhalten. Beispielsweise verwenden Server in Rechenzentren oft mehrere Netzteile, Festplatten im RAID-Verbund oder mehrere Datenbanken, um Datenverluste bei Hardwareausfällen zu vermeiden. So kann im Falle eines Fehlers die Backup-Komponente nahtlos übernehmen, ohne den Betrieb zu unterbrechen.

Fehlertoleranz: Systeme, die auch bei Ausfällen weiterarbeiten

Fehlertolerante Systeme sind so konstruiert, dass sie auch bei einzelnen Fehlern weiterhin funktionieren. Ein Beispiel ist die Verwendung von fehlerkorrigierenden Codes in der Datenübertragung, wodurch Fehler erkannt und korrigiert werden, ohne die Datenintegrität zu beeinträchtigen.

Selbstheilung: Automatische Erkennung und Behebung von Problemen

Moderne Systeme verfügen über Mechanismen zur Selbstheilung, die automatisch Fehler erkennen und beheben. Beispielsweise können fehlerhafte Server durch Monitoring-Tools identifiziert und in Echtzeit neu gestartet werden, um den Betrieb aufrechtzuerhalten.

Technische Maßnahmen für robuste Systeme

Failover-Mechanismen und automatische Umschaltungen

Failover-Systeme sorgen dafür, dass bei einem Fehler automatisch auf eine Backup-Komponente umgeschaltet wird. In der Praxis bedeutet dies, dass bei Ausfall eines Webservers der Traffic sofort auf einen anderen Server umgeleitet wird, ohne dass Nutzer eine Unterbrechung bemerken.

Überwachung und Frühwarnsysteme

Einsatz von Monitoring-Tools wie Nagios oder Zabbix ermöglicht eine kontinuierliche Überwachung der Systemgesundheit. Frühwarnsysteme alarmieren Administratoren bei Anomalien, sodass proaktiv Maßnahmen ergriffen werden können, bevor es zu Ausfällen kommt.

Einsatz verteilter Architekturen zur Minimierung von Ausfallrisiken

Verteilte Architekturen, bei denen Dienste über mehrere Rechenzentren oder Cloud-Regionen verteilt sind, reduzieren das Risiko eines totalen Systemausfalls. Bei einem regionalen Ausfall kann der Betrieb nahtlos auf eine andere Region umgeleitet werden.

Sicherheitsaspekte und Zugriffskontrolle

Mehrfache Autorisierung (z.B. Zwei-Personen-Regel) zur Fehlervermeidung

Zur Vermeidung menschlicher Fehler setzen Organisationen auf Verfahren wie die Zwei-Personen-Regel, bei der kritische Aktionen nur nach Zustimmung von mindestens zwei autorisierten Personen erfolgen. Dies erhöht die Sicherheit und reduziert das Risiko von Fehlbedienungen.

Authentifizierungssysteme mit kurzen TTLs (JWT, HMAC) zur Risikominderung

Moderne Authentifizierungsmethoden wie JSON Web Tokens (JWT) mit kurzen Gültigkeitszeiten (TTL) sorgen dafür, dass kompromittierte Tokens nur für begrenzte Zeit gültig sind. Dies erhöht die Sicherheit gegen Angriffe und unbefugten Zugriff.

Bedeutung von Zugriffskontrollen für Systemstabilität

Klare Zugriffskontrollen verhindern unautorisierte Änderungen an kritischen Systemkomponenten. Durch rollenbasierte Zugriffsrechte und strikte Authentifizierungsprozesse wird die Systemintegrität gewahrt und Sicherheitsrisiken minimiert.

Qualitätssicherung und Monitoring in der Praxis

Messung von Erfolgsraten (z.B. API-Response-Rate ≥ 99,9%) als Qualitätsindikator

Zur Bewertung der Systemqualität werden Kennzahlen wie die API-Response-Rate herangezogen. Ein Wert von ≥ 99,9 % zeigt an, dass das System nahezu ohne Fehler arbeitet und eine hohe Verfügbarkeit gewährleistet ist.

Einsatz von Monitoring-Tools zur kontinuierlichen Überwachung

Tools wie Prometheus oder Datadog sammeln kontinuierlich Daten, um den Systemzustand zu überwachen. Bei Abweichungen oder Störungen werden sofort Alarmmeldungen verschickt, sodass schnelles Handeln möglich ist.

Protokollierung und Analyse von Systemereignissen zur Prävention

Durch detaillierte Protokolle können Ursachen von Fehlern nachvollzogen und zukünftige Probleme vermieden werden. Die Analyse historischer Daten unterstützt die kontinuierliche Verbesserung der Systemstabilität.

Fallbeispiel: Live Dealer Casino – Technische Spezifikationen als moderne Illustration

Ein praktisches Beispiel für ausgeklügelte Ausfallsicherheitsmaßnahmen ist ein live dealer casinos ohne KYC. In diesem Umfeld sind stabile technische Spezifikationen essenziell, um einen reibungslosen Spielbetrieb zu gewährleisten.

Kritische Operationen wie die Übertragung von Live-Video, die Verarbeitung von Zahlungen und die Datenübermittlung an Spielbanken sind durch redundante Streaming-Server, verschlüsselte Verbindungen und automatische Failover-Mechanismen abgesichert. Diese Maßnahmen stellen sicher, dass bei einem Serverausfall das Spiel nahtlos weiterläuft und die Kundenzufriedenheit hoch bleibt.

Die technischen Spezifikationen, inklusive Sicherheitsvorkehrungen wie die Verschlüsselung sensibler Daten und die Nutzung verteilter Serverarchitekturen, sind fundamentale Bausteine für die Systemstabilität in einem Live Dealer Casino und verdeutlichen die Prinzipien moderner Ausfallsicherheit.

Nicht-offensichtliche Faktoren, die die Ausfallsicherheit beeinflussen

Bedeutung der Infrastruktur (Netzwerk, Server-Standorte) für Verfügbarkeit

Die Wahl der Serverstandorte und die Qualität des Netzwerks sind entscheidend. Server in regionalen Rechenzentren mit redundanten Internetanschlüssen minimieren Ausfallrisiken durch Netzwerkausfälle oder regionale Störungen.

Mitarbeiterschulungen und Prozesse zur Fehlerbehandlung

Gut geschultes Personal, das Notfallprozesse kennt, kann systematische Fehler schneller beheben. Regelmäßige Schulungen und klar definierte Abläufe sind daher unerlässlich für die Stabilität.

Einfluss der Softwareentwicklungsmethoden (z.B. agile Ansätze, Testautomatisierung)

Moderne Entwicklungsmethoden wie agile Prozesse und automatisierte Tests reduzieren Fehler in der Software bereits vor der Inbetriebnahme. Dies trägt maßgeblich zur Ausfallsicherheit bei, da Fehlerquellen frühzeitig erkannt und behoben werden.

Zukünftige Entwicklungen und Trends in der Ausfallsicherheit

Künstliche Intelligenz und maschinelles Lernen zur Anomalieerkennung

Der Einsatz von KI und maschinellem Lernen ermöglicht eine präzisere Erkennung von Anomalien im Systemverhalten. Diese Technologien lernen aus Datenmustern und können proaktiv auf potenzielle Störungen hinweisen, bevor diese auftreten.

Neue Sicherheitsstandards und Best Practices

Mit der Weiterentwicklung der Bedrohungslandschaft entstehen ständig neue Sicherheitsstandards. Die Implementierung aktueller Best Practices, wie Zero Trust Architektur oder verschlüsselte Datenübertragung, sichern die Systemintegrität langfristig.

Integration von Cloud-Lösungen für höhere Flexibilität und Redundanz

Cloud-Architekturen bieten die Möglichkeit, Ressourcen dynamisch zu skalieren und geografisch verteilte Rechenzentren zu nutzen. Diese Flexibilität erhöht die Ausfallsicherheit erheblich, da bei regionalen Störungen die Dienste schnell umgeleitet werden können.

Fazit: Zusammenfassung der wichtigsten Erkenntnisse und Best Practices zur Gewährleistung von Ausfallsicherheit

« Die Gewährleistung von Ausfallsicherheit erfordert eine ganzheitliche Herangehensweise, die technische Maßnahmen, organisatorische Prozesse und zukünftige Innovationen integriert. »

Insgesamt zeigt sich, dass die Kombination aus Redundanz, Fehlertoleranz und automatischen Selbstheilungsmechanismen die Basis für stabile und zuverlässige Systeme bildet. Die kontinuierliche Überwachung, Sicherheitsmaßnahmen und die Nutzung moderner Technologien sichern die Verfügbarkeit auch in Zukunft. Für Unternehmen bedeutet dies, in die richtige Infrastruktur und Organisation zu investieren und stets auf dem neuesten Stand der Technik zu bleiben, um ihre Dienste dauerhaft zuverlässig anzubieten.

Laisser un commentaire

Votre adresse e-mail ne sera pas publiée. Les champs obligatoires sont indiqués avec *

Retour en haut